Bonfire Intensity


Using a Bonfire Ascetic will irreversibly change the corresponding area's difficulty into the same as the next New Game Plus cycle2. All bonfires in the first playthrough start with the intensity of "1". Entering NG+ increases all bonfires by an additional point (all become "2" if no Ascetics were used), however using one Ascetic during the first playthrough will change that one specific bonfire to "2". Upon entering NG+, while normally all bonfires would change to "2" that bonfire will now change to "3".

Bonfire Intensity can be increased to 99, though enemy stat increases max out at 8 (NG+7).
You can still burn Bonfire Ascetics after you reached Bonfire Intensity 99, everything will respawn as normal. Just the number won't go up anymore.

Scaling


Enemy Souls Dropped


Bonfire Intensity Souls
1 x * 1
2 x * 2
3 x * 2.5
4 x * 2.75
5 x * 3
6 x * 3.25
7 x * 3.5
8 x * 4

Example: if an enemy drops 100 souls at Bonfire Intensity 1, they will drop 200 souls at 2 and 400 souls at 8.

The more Souls of a Giant you have in your inventory, the less damage resistance King Vendrick has. (Each halves Vendrick's resistance multiplier, which starts at 32x. At 5 Souls of a Giant, the modifier will be 1x.)
Consume to receive 10,000 souls.

This item is required to trigger the encounter with Nashandra in the Throne of Want.

Availability


Obtained by defeating the Giant Lord in the Memory of Jeigh.

Notes


The purpose of this item is in lore only, as the game doesn't check its presence in your inventory as a requirement to encounter Nashandra.
Obtaining this item through illegitimate means won't allow the fight to begin, the only relevant trigger is having defeated the Giant Lord.

Use


Restores the link to other worlds

If you repeatedly quit the game or go offline when invaded, summon signs will become completely unavailable, as will help from the Blue Sentinels. You will still get invaded, but now you must now face the invader with no help. This bone works as an apology, allowing you to restore the link between worlds. However, several hours of waiting/idling is needed to get a new one, so it is best to make sure that you will never need to use it.

Availability


Character automatically starts with this item.

When a bone is used, another one respawns at the altar in Things Betwixt after an unknown number of hours.

Notes


The first ban seems to happen after 10 disconnections (unconfirmed/varies). After waiting in Things Betwixt for 8.5 hours while online, the Bone of Order did not appear.

After the second ban, going offline and staying on the second floor above the old ladies for ~10 hours then resting at bonfire spawned the Bone of Order.

After using the Bone of Order, stayed in the house of the old ladies in Thing Betwixt offline for 11 hours and rested at the bonfire, just as described, and nothing appeared. Tried both while hollow and human. More research must be done.

Farming


Invading NPC phantoms trigger the chance for a seed to spawn. This creates a farming opportunity that is much faster than waiting for random online invasions.

Scholar only: Extremely easy way to farm is to bonfire ascetic soldiers rest and run straight from the bonfire into the tree room. Armorer Dennis will spawn and you will see if you got a seed or not. If you did grab it and jump off the edge, if you didn't jump off the edge again. He will infinitely respawn and you will see if you get a seed each time.

Armorer Dennis in Forest of the Fallen Giants (Scholar only)


This is the fastest method to farm seeds, but can only be done in Scholar of the First Sin, and requires you to die each time, but the entire process can be done in under 30 seconds (Depending on your load times), which includes the time to check and loot a seed, making it the fastest possible way to farm seeds.

  1. Keep Armorer Dennis in Forest of Fallen Giants alive by not defeating him.
  2. From the Soldiers' Rest bonfire, head outside and towards the seed's spawn point.
  3. Armorer Dennis will invade as you leave the bonfire room, spawning in the seed's room.
  4. The seed will either spawn or not, either way loot if needed, then die (Fastest way is to run back outside and fall into a pit.
  5. Respawn back at the Soldiers' Rest bonfire.
  6. Repeat.

Summon Timer


By default, the Small White Sign Soapstone allows the player to be summoned for a little over 8 minutes. However, every enemy that is killed will lessen the remaining time. This can result in a very short session if a summoned shade is helping a host kill lots of enemies in a level.
